New Hire Questions
 
Sorry for new thread but wanted a comprehensive spot for questions without a million thread

How often is there a bid for base transfers, is there a seat lock as a new hire?

Is there an anticipated delay between indoc and sim in the current environment?

Who is the health care insurance provider?

Are hotels in training paid for? (Odd one I know but you’d be surprised)

When do monthly schedules come out?

No requirement for vacancy bids to be done but they happen every 6 months to monthly depending on how busy things are happening. We need vacancy bids every 90-120 days when we are hiring to have positions for the newhires. You can base trade anytime with other pilots moving around system. Newhires do have a bidding freeze but they can always bid up to bigger equipment. lateral bidding from bus to 737 is frozen.

There shouldn't be any delays in training. You might get a handful of days but they are pretty efficient at getting butts in seats.

Aetna or blue cross depending on state and coverage on day 1 of class.

Single occupancy hotel room for entire duration of training, dry cleaning, first uniform is paid for. M and H shirts suck go order a cutabove. Everything else is measured. Blazer buttons come off if you look at them funny. Re-sew immediately.

Monthly schedules are bid 5-12 of every month and are posted by the evening of 17th month prior. Specific categories are earlier or later depending on fairy magic. Ewr 756 is the red headed stepchild and they get their schedules at 11:59pm on the 17th.

You will have newhire mentors to help and plenty of time to absorb everything.
